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4412 5965144 92477987954 579395
96880142235 92718 4969308
96880142235 92718 4969308
984269 3416 78031264
All about undefined
Interested in learning more?
96880142235 92718 4969308
984269 3416 78031264
See more
273 2955923 5355471719
832615 1286111 83056668 650 667
See more
9315455 950400541
5077 40927575082 328
See more